Transaction 857269ff5ea05e8c1caeb94135ad977eb69df7ea661d04662096561070cf5762
1 Input
2 Outputs
- 857269ff5ea05e8c1caeb94135ad977eb69df7ea661d04662096561070cf5762:0
- 857269ff5ea05e8c1caeb94135ad977eb69df7ea661d04662096561070cf5762:1
value 7000000
address 13vkhbFKkkQjb3P5ydRvm4vtqp6z4mNuLA
value 17266286
address 16EDGRzLamgoutQrH19mDyRivHw3ZEHhrb